The federal government is undergoing an unprecedented branding initiative, incorporating Donald Trump's name into various entities, including buildings, warships, and even a website for prescription drugs. Since winning a second term, Trump has successfully named roads and an airport after himself, while also pushing for his name to appear on currency and other government items. Notable examples include the U.S. Institute of Peace named after him, the Trump Class warships, and a new passport design featuring his image. Some efforts, like renaming a New York train station, have faced legal challenges, but the branding strategy marks a significant departure from previous administrations.
